Ryan Mcandrew
Taylor
September 21, 1989 – April 15, 2025
White River Jct., Vermont
Ryan McAndrew Taylor, of White River Junction, VT, passed away on April 15, 2025. Ryan lived with schizophrenia, an illness that ultimately claimed his life.
Born at Mary Hitchcock Memorial Hospital in Hanover, NH in 1989, Ryan graduated from Hanover High School in 2008 and from Boston University with a degree in computer science in 2012. He went on to work as software engineer for several companies, including TuneCore where he was Senior Software Engineer for the past two and a half years.
Ryan loved music and music production, and he was a beloved local deejay with regular gigs at Sawtooth Kitchen in Hanover, NH. At Sawtooth, he was known for his "Glow Nights," complete with complementary glow-in-the-dark foam sticks, bracelets, LED glasses and flashing bunny ears.
" All who knew Ryan, or would have had the occasion to be around him, couldn't help but recognize his amazing talent and creativity, not to mention his ability to connect and relate to his friends and widespread family," wrote Ryan's uncle Tom McNelis of Carnegie, Pennsylvania.
Ryan is survived by his parents, Marie and Tom Taylor of Norwich, VT, and his siblings, Mara Taylor of Killington, VT and Sean Taylor of Chicago, IL.
In lieu of flowers, the family requests donations in Ryan's name to Health Care and Rehabilitation Services of Southeastern Vermont: hcrs.org .
